WebMay 19, 2024 · To add and customize page numbers for your screenplay in Microsoft Word, go to Insert > Page Number > Top of Page > Plain Number 3. Page numbering options for screenplay formatting in Microsoft Word. Then, double click the page number to open the Header and Footer Tools tab. Under that tab, tick the Different First Page box to remove …
